Description

This qualification reflects the role of pre-hospital and out-of-hospital workers employed by State/Territory ambulance authorities, the Australian Defence Force and the private sector to provide patient assessment, healthcare and transport services. These workers possess clinical skills and theoretical knowledge and provide clinical assessment and pre-hospital and out-of-hospital interventions to patients in an emergency, including providing advanced skills in life support. This qualification applies to a variety of roles including paramedic and emergency medical technician.

To achieve this qualification, the candidate must have completed at least 160 hours of work as detailed in the Assessment Requirements of units of competency.


No licensing, legislative, regulatory or certification requirements apply to this qualification at the time of publication.

Schedule
Packaging Rules
Total number of units = seventeen (17)
- nine (9) core units
- eight (8) elective units, consisting of:
- at least four (4) units from the electives listed below,
- up to four (4) units from the elective listed below, any endorsed Training Package or accredited course - these units must be relevant to the work outcome

All electives chosen must contribute to a valid, industry-supported vocational outcome.
1. Core Units

All nine (9) units must be completed.

State Code National Code Title Hours Type
AWA60 HLTAMB008 Assess and deliver standard clinical care 200 Unit of competency
AWA56 HLTAMB012 Communicate in complex situations to support health care 65 Unit of competency
AVA32 HLTINF001 Comply with infection prevention and control policies and procedures 30 Unit of competency
AVB18 HLTAAP002 Confirm physical health status 50 Unit of competency
AWA67 HLTAMB001 Follow procedures for routine safe removal of patient 45 Unit of competency
WG739 HLTWHS002 Follow safe work practices for direct client care 25 Unit of competency
AUZ56 HLTWHS006 Manage personal stressors in the work environment 35 Unit of competency
AVB82 CHCLEG001 Work legally and ethically 50 Unit of competency
AVC09 CHCDIV001 Work with diverse people 30 Unit of competency
